A qualified buy for an uncomplicated lawn
Smart Lawn Bots recommends the WR320 when the lawn is already kept, the turf is firm and the buyer values freedom from both perimeter wire and a separate RTK antenna. Its straight cutting, capable mapping and quiet routine can make an older random mower feel obsolete.
The recommendation ends where traction, edging or software tolerance becomes the priority. Rough ground belongs with 4WD, complex shaded spaces may suit LiDAR better and anyone expecting a perfect border should keep the string trimmer. The WR320 removes the weekly mow, not every lawn-care job around it.
The WR320 solves two old robot-mower irritations at once. It replaces the buried cable that eventually gets cut, disturbed or struck by lightning, then replaces random wandering with deliberate stripes. On the right lawn, those changes are transformative. The machine leaves a clean, maintained surface while its owner is somewhere cooler, and it returns to the charger without requiring a separate RTK antenna on a pole or roof.
That lawn needs to meet it halfway. The WR320 is a maintenance mower, not a rescue mower for five-inch grass. Give the lawn a conventional first cut, remove sticks, toys and pet waste, then let the robot take small amounts frequently. Its half-acre rating describes the area it can maintain through repeated mowing and charging, not the ground it will cover on one battery or necessarily finish in one day.
The principal drawback is not cut quality. It is the unfinished software around good hardware. Map changes require walking with the mower and driving the revised boundary instead of drawing a line on the screen. Owners also report stale errors, awkward task cancellation, lost positioning links, height settings that reset and rescue routines with too many taps. The app contains plenty of features, but it often makes a simple correction feel like technical support.
Model identity matters here. ASIN B0GN8KK8XW is the plain WR320, not the closely related WR320.1. Exact-model owners report that this version includes RadioLink but omits both the Cut-to-Zero module and headlights; the edge module and light can be added separately. Find My Landroid should also be treated as an optional purchase for this listing rather than assumed to be in the box.

The antenna is gone, but the installation still has opinions
RTK corrections arrive through the cloud, while the cameras, V-SLAM, inertial sensing and wheel data help the WR320 continue beside buildings or under partial tree cover. That combination can work impressively beneath a canopy, and one heavily shaded zone became reliable after manual mapping. It is not immune to difficult properties, however. A single tree has been enough to trigger signal loss elsewhere, so V-SLAM is a credible fallback rather than a guarantee for every wooded yard.
The charging station remains fussy about its surroundings. It needs power, strong Wi-Fi, reasonably level ground and about 6.5 feet of clear space in front. WORX specifies no more than a 5° slope at the base, and even a slight incline has prevented successful redocking until the station was moved. It can sit beside the house or beneath cover if those practical requirements are satisfied.
Pairing requires a 2.4GHz network, Bluetooth and a sufficiently charged battery. The physical assembly is quick; firmware is what can consume the first afternoon. Updates have ranged from minutes to several hours, and one exact-model setup would not accept a Wi-Fi password containing special characters. Buyers with one combined network name, weak outdoor coverage or little patience for router settings should not mistake “no boundary wire” for “no setup.”
Automatic mapping is good until the boundary becomes ambiguous
On a clear lawn enclosed by paving, fencing or beds, automatic mapping can follow the perimeter with very little help. Grass that runs directly into a neighbor’s lawn needs a temporary visual boundary, such as the supplied patterned line or a garden hose. Manual mapping gives closer control around flush paving, while paths and additional zones must be driven into place.
The app advertises effectively unlimited zones, but that is a software allowance rather than proof of unlimited practicality. Three connected areas can work beautifully. Five zones joined by narrow passages, marginal Wi-Fi, slopes and closed gates create five opportunities for a rescue. The tools are flexible; the property is still physical.
The plain WR320 does not cut to zero or work after dark
The standard mower can run a wheel over a flush driveway or sidewalk and leave very little behind. Walls, fences, raised beds and tight corners still produce a strip for the string trimmer. The optional Cut-to-Zero attachment can reduce that work, but even the WR320.1 version equipped with it does not erase every border.
Without the optional light, dusk can end a run surprisingly early. Owners have seen an insufficient-light warning while usable daylight remained, so a long schedule cannot rely on the mower finishing after sunset. This is also a sensible wildlife constraint, not merely a missing accessory.
Strengths & Limitations
Strengths
- Cloud RTK removes both the buried boundary wire and a separate local antenna.
- Systematic patterns produce cleaner, more complete-looking coverage than older random Landroids.
- Automatic mapping works unusually well on lawns with clear visual boundaries.
- Vision and V-SLAM provide useful obstacle recognition and a credible fallback beneath partial tree cover.
- The removable PowerShare battery adds convenience for existing WORX tool owners.
Limitations
- The app makes boundary edits, task changes and error recovery harder than they should be.
- Two-wheel traction can dig into soft, stressed or stolon-heavy turf.
- The half-acre rating requires repeated charge cycles and does not promise same-day completion.
- The plain WR320 omits the Cut-to-Zero module and headlights.
- Vertical borders, debris clearing and occasional rescues remain human work.
The cutting is disciplined; the wheels are less convincing
The WR320’s strongest performance is visible in the lawn rather than the specification sheet. Parallel, checkerboard and diamond routes replace the patchy appearance of older random Landroids with straight, consistent lanes. The cutting system leaves small clippings to disappear into regularly maintained grass, and quiet operation makes daytime scheduling realistic around a patio, home office or sleeping child.
Obstacle avoidance is above average without being clairvoyant. The cameras can route around dogs, people, swings, ropes and scattered toys, yet small sticks and a dog bone have reached the blades. Leaves can also become false obstacles and leave islands of uncut grass. Clear the lawn anyway, because object recognition reduces interruptions rather than transferring responsibility to the mower.
Two-wheel drive is the decisive limitation. Firm, reasonably smooth turf and moderate slopes suit it; wet hollows, ruts, off-camber turns and stressed grass do not. Minor imperfections have produced trapped errors, while narrow aggressive wheels can spin into thin ground instead of climbing out. Manual control sometimes reveals more climbing ability than autonomous mode is willing to use, but walking outside to push a robot defeats the point quickly.
St. Augustine deserves a particular warning. One Florida owner found the wheels pulling stolons, digging holes in heat-stressed areas and reporting wheel errors even in dense three-inch grass. Other sloped lawns have caused no trouble, so the WR320 is not restricted to billiard-table ground, but buyers should judge firmness, transitions and turning points rather than relying on a maximum-grade number.
Half an acre is a schedule, not a battery claim
The mower returns to charge and resumes, which is exactly how a maintenance robot should work. It also means elapsed completion time can be long. One exact WR320 could not finish a 1,610-square-foot backyard on one battery, while a closely related WR320.1 needed seven hours and two charging stops for roughly 8,500 square feet. Geometry, grass growth, obstacles and route design matter more than a tidy acreage label.
The removable PowerShare battery is a genuine advantage. A compatible spare can be swapped in to shorten downtime, and existing WORX tool owners may already value the shared platform. Owners have fitted larger packs, but that is not established here as official WR320 guidance, and extra capacity does not increase the mower’s software-defined managed area.
Choose the lawn before choosing the robot
Against an older wired Landroid, the WR320 wins decisively. There is no perimeter cable to repair, coverage is systematic instead of random and virtual zones are easier to change than buried wire. Its value comes from displacing routine mowing time, particularly in hot climates, rather than from completing the job quickly.

Ownership gets lighter, not hands-free
The recurring jobs are simple: clear debris, wipe the camera gently, remove packed clippings, inspect the travel route and replace the three small pivoting blades with their screws when worn. The deck can be rinsed with a hose after the mower is powered down and the battery removed, but a pressure washer can force water where it does not belong.
Repeated travel to the charger may wear one strip of turf, especially between zones, and wet grass increases both deck buildup and wheel slip. Winter storage and shelter from prolonged sun are sensible. The angular shell also catches grass and pollen, while the lack of a clean carry handle becomes obvious the first time an immobilized mower has to come home by hand.
The three-year manufacturer warranty is reassuring on paper, particularly after an owner received two machines with nonworking cutting systems. Support reports range from excellent help to unreachable phones, so return terms deserve attention during the initial setup period. A warranty is useful; it is not a promise that resolving a fault will be painless.
Frequently Asked Questions
Does the WORX WR320 need a boundary wire or separate RTK antenna?
No, it uses virtual boundaries and cloud-delivered RTK corrections, although its charging station still needs power, strong 2.4GHz Wi-Fi, level ground and clear approach space.
Can the WORX WR320 finish half an acre in one day?
Do not count on it, because the half-acre rating describes scheduled maintenance across repeated mowing and charging cycles rather than guaranteed single-day coverage.
Does the plain WR320 include the Cut-to-Zero attachment?
No, exact-model evidence identifies B0GN8KK8XW as the version without the Cut-to-Zero module, while the WR320.1 is the closely related version that includes it.
Can the WORX WR320 mow at night without an accessory light?
No, the plain WR320 lacks headlights and can stop with an insufficient-light warning at dusk unless the compatible light is added.
Will the WORX WR320 work under trees?
V-SLAM can keep it navigating beneath partial or even substantial tree cover, but positioning has failed around trees on some properties and should not be assumed reliable before mapping.
Can the WORX WR320 cut tall grass or collect leaves?
No, it is designed to mulch small grass clippings during frequent maintenance runs after a conventional first cut, while leaves, sticks and other debris still need clearing.
Can the WORX WR320 battery be replaced?
Yes, it uses a removable WORX PowerShare battery, although owner experiments with larger-capacity packs should not be confused with official exact-model compatibility guidance.
Can more than one family member control the WORX WR320?
A second user account was not supported in the reviewed app version, so households should not assume independent shared access without confirming that the software has changed.
